Greening engineering construction method
The invention relates to the field of construction methods, in particular to a greening engineering construction method. The method comprises the following steps: A, selecting a construction site, measuring the construction site, and determining a construction range; b, within the construction range, the construction area is divided into a vegetation area and isolation areas, and the isolation areas are located on the left side and the right side of the vegetation area; c, the vegetation area is dug downwards, a water conveying pipe is laid at the bottom of the dug vegetation area, then a waterproof film is laid on a pit wall dug in the vegetation area, and then the treated cultivation soil is refilled into the vegetation area; d, plants are planted in the vegetation area, and the plants are trimmed; e, paving construction is conducted on the isolation area, and then plant monitoring equipment is installed on the isolation area; and F, performing remote monitoring by a worker through monitoring equipment, and performing real-time maintenance on the plants needing to be maintained. According to the invention, the survival rate of the plants in the vegetation area can be effectively improved, and the monitoring and maintenance efficiency of the plants in the vegetation area is greatly improved on the premise of saving manpower.
